Preventing Frozen Outdoor Faucets: Why Temperature-Sensing Protection Beats Traditional Covers
When winter arrives, protecting your outdoor faucets from freezing becomes essential. Frozen pipes can burst, leading to costly repairs and water damage. While fabric faucet covers and manual drip methods have been traditional solutions, they come with limitations. Understanding how different protection methods work helps you choose the right approach for your climate and home setup.
Why Standard Faucet Covers and Drip Methods Fall Short
Traditional fabric faucet covers and winter socks provide basic insulation, but they rely on consistent external conditions to work effectively. If temperatures drop unexpectedly low or stay frozen for extended periods, these passive covers often don't provide adequate protection. The manual drip method requires you to maintain a constant, steady stream of water throughout the freezing period—a technique that wastes significant water and demands active management that homeowners often forget or find impractical.
How Temperature-Sensing Technology Protects Your Faucets
The Blue Penguin Freeze Miser 2 Pack uses a different approach entirely. Rather than relying on external insulation or manual intervention, it incorporates temperature-sensing technology that monitors the water temperature inside your faucet. The device only allows water to drip when internal temperatures drop below 37°F, which is the threshold where freezing becomes a genuine risk. This means water flows only when necessary, preventing both freezing and excessive water waste.
The Freeze Miser is constructed from brass, stainless steel, and cold-resistant polypropylene—materials chosen for durability and performance in harsh winter conditions. These materials work together to withstand freeze-thaw cycles without cracking or failing.
Installation and Setup Requirements
One significant advantage of the Blue Penguin Freeze Miser 2 Pack is its straightforward installation process. You hand-tighten the device onto your exterior faucet, then open the faucet completely to ensure water pressure reaches the Freeze Miser. The system requires a minimum water pressure of 10 PSI to operate correctly—a threshold most residential plumbing systems easily exceed. After these two simple steps, the device requires no further adjustment or maintenance throughout the winter season.
Before purchasing, verify that your outdoor faucet has adequate water pressure. Standard home plumbing typically operates between 40 and 80 PSI, so this requirement rarely presents a problem. If you're unsure about your water pressure, contact your local water utility or consult a plumber.
Maintenance and Long-Term Care
The Freeze Miser operates passively once installed, requiring virtually no maintenance during the winter months. When spring arrives and temperatures consistently stay above freezing, you can remove the device and store it for next season. Simply unscrew it from the faucet—the same hand-tightening method makes removal equally simple.
Between seasons, store the device in a dry location. Rinse off any mineral deposits or dirt before storage to maintain its internal mechanisms.
